Thread: Computer Buzzing What is it?

  1. #1
    So if a computer starts buzzing when you start up and it stops after a while wheres the sound coming from? I'm thinking its the fans since my case for 60 bucks, came w/ 3 fans and a 420 watt power supply... any ideas?

    Most likely a fan. You can stop one at a time with your finger to find out which one.
